Canon 600D vs Fujifilm F500 EXR Overview

Let's take a closer look at the Canon 600D and Fujifilm F500 EXR, one being a Entry-Level DSLR and the latter is a Small Sensor Superzoom by rivals Canon and FujiFilm. The image resolution of the 600D (18MP) and the Fujifilm F500 EXR (16MP) is relatively close but the 600D (APS-C) and Fujifilm F500 EXR (1/2") come with totally different sensor dimensions.

Canon 600D vs Fujifilm F500 EXR Physical Comparison

In case you're aiming to carry your camera frequently, you should take into account its weight and size. The Canon 600D provides exterior measurements of 133mm x 100mm x 80mm (5.2" x 3.9" x 3.1") having a weight of 570 grams (1.26 lbs) while the Fujifilm F500 EXR has specifications of 104mm x 63mm x 33mm (4.1" x 2.5" x 1.3") along with a weight of 215 grams (0.47 lbs).

Canon 600D vs Fujifilm F500 EXR Sensor Comparison

Typically, it is very difficult to visualise the difference in sensor sizing simply by researching specifications. The photograph here will help provide you a better sense of the sensor sizing in the 600D and Fujifilm F500 EXR.

Plainly, the 2 cameras posses different megapixels and different sensor sizing. The 600D because of its bigger sensor will make achieving shallower DOF less difficult and the Canon 600D will result in extra detail as a result of its extra 2 Megapixels. Higher resolution will also enable you to crop photographs somewhat more aggressively.
